1. The 25-30 cm Golden Clearance Rule
First, you must calculate the exact spatial gap between your seat and the table. Specifically, ergonomic science demands a strict 25 to 30 cm vertical clearance from the top of the seat cushion to the underside of the dining table.
Because human legs require breathing room, violating this mathematical ratio actively compresses your guests’ thighs. Furthermore, this painful compression cuts off blood circulation during long meals. Ultimately, measuring this specific vertical gap guarantees your family sits comfortably without feeling trapped.
2. Beware the Hidden Table Apron
Next, you must inspect the structural beams underneath your dining table. Usually, manufacturers install a thick wooden “apron” just below the tabletop to support the heavy surface.
If you measure your 25 cm clearance from the top edge instead of the bottom apron, your chairs will fail the ergonomic test. Consequently, your guests will violently smash their knees every time they sit down or stand up. Therefore, you must always measure from the lowest hanging architectural point to ensure perfect spatial dynamics.
3. The Science of High-Density Foam
Moreover, the internal chemistry of your seat cushion dictates its long-term survival. Typically, cheap dining chairs utilize low-density foam filled with massive air pockets.
Because these microscopic air bubbles collapse under human weight, the seat flattens completely within a few months. Instead, you must demand High-Density (HD) polyurethane foam cores. Actually, HD foam features a tight cellular structure that aggressively pushes back against your body weight. Thus, it retains its plump, supportive geometry even after a five-hour holiday banquet.
4. Preventing the Dreaded “Bottom Out”
Additionally, inadequate foam density causes a severe physical reaction called “bottoming out.” Specifically, this occurs when the foam compresses so deeply that your tailbone hits the hard wooden base underneath the fabric.
